Absorption Cooler Refrigeration
Absorption mini bar systems represent a fascinating and increasingly popular alternative to traditional compressor-based appliances. Unlike their counterparts which rely on a mechanical compressor, these systems utilize a heat source – such as waste heat from a generator – to drive the refrigeration. This makes them particularly well-suited for locations where electricity is scarce or unavailable, or where minimizing noise sound is a priority. The process hinges on the thermo-chemical of a refrigerant—typically ammonia and water—within an absorbent. This method results in a remarkably quiet and reliable temperature regulation solution, often favored in motels and bars where a discrete and efficient mini bar solution is required. Furthermore, they boast a longer lifespan and require less maintenance than compressor designs.

Cutting-edge Absorption Fridge Engineering
Absorption fridge engineering represents a particularly reliable and sustainably friendly alternative to conventional compressor-based refrigeration. Unlike standard refrigerators that rely on rapidly moving parts, absorption fridges utilize thermal energy – from sources such as waste heat, solar power, or even fireplaces – to drive the refrigeration cycle. This inherently lowers energy expenditure and eliminates the need for high-voltage electricity, making them ideal for remote locations, RVs, and independent applications. While original costs can be slightly higher, the long-term advantages—including lower operating expenses and a prolonged lifespan—often exceed the upfront expenditure. Furthermore, ongoing improvements in absorbent materials and cycle layout are constantly enhancing efficiency and performance.
Static Mini Fridges: Hotel & Professional Applications
The lodging industry frequently seeks dependable refrigeration solutions that don't require elaborate electrical setups. Absorption mini fridges, utilizing heat instead of electricity, provide a viable alternative, particularly in locations with limited power or fridge absorption cooling where reducing energy expenditure is a priority. These units are increasingly preferred in boutique hotels, guest houses, and isolated resorts, as well as for catering services. Their inherent quietness also contributes to a more peaceful guest experience. Furthermore, care is often simpler compared to compressor-based models, potentially lowering operational fees for properties. Consideration of particular heat sources, such as waste heat from boilers, is crucial for maximum performance.
